1. Introduction to Pydantic
Pydantic is a powerful Python library that provides data validation and serialization using Python type annotations. It’s designed to be fast, extensible, and easy to use, making it an essential tool for modern Python development.
What is Pydantic?
Pydantic is a data validation library that uses Python type hints to validate that the data you’re working with matches what you expect. It’s particularly useful for:
- API development and request/response validation
- Configuration management
- Data parsing and transformation
- Schema validation
- Serialization and deserialization
